I tried to break a 1/4" Zirconium oxide ceramic bearing ball by hammering it on a piece of mild steel.
It never broke and imbedded fully into the steel.
Dented the face of the ball pein too.
Granted not a St.R drop but I was impressed...
a Sphere is a tough nut to crack in many materials. I would have tried freezing the ZrO2 with dry ice then hit it with a chisel. It is impressive that it dented the ball pein and embedded in the mild steel.
